Built in the 17th century it was formerly the home of
the Sturt Family and became the Sturt Arms in the early part of the 20th
Century. The name was changed in the 1980s to the Devonshire Dumpling.
The rear car park was surrounded by the old farm buildings, but is now
all private dwellings.
